The recent groundbreaking ceremony for the Phase II expansion of the Sentuo Oil Refinery marks a significant milestone in Ghana's industrial journey. President John Mahama officiated the event, expressing a commitment to accelerating industrialization efforts across the nation. This expansion not only signifies progress in the energy sector but also positions Ghana as a pivotal player in the West African oil market.
Significance of the Sentuo Oil Refinery Expansion
The expansion of the Sentuo Oil Refinery is set to enhance Ghana's capacity to process crude oil, reducing dependency on imported refined products. As the nation seeks to diversify its economy, this pivotal development aligns with broader goals of enhancing local production capabilities and creating job opportunities.
Enhanced Oil Processing Capacity
- Increased refining capabilities to meet local demand.
- Reduction in fuel import costs, benefiting Ghana's economy.
- Increased job creation in the local community.
Supporting Local Industries
The refinery's expansion will significantly benefit local industries, providing them with a stable supply of refined oil products necessary for operations. Increased availability of local fuel will undoubtedly lower costs for businesses, allowing for more competitive pricing in the market.
President Mahama’s Vision for Industrial Growth
President Mahama articulated a clear vision for Ghana's industrial future during the ceremony. He underscored the importance of energy production in driving economic growth and emphasized the government's role in facilitating a conducive environment for industrial activities.
Strategic Investment in Infrastructure
As part of his push for industrialization, President Mahama highlighted strategic investments in infrastructure that are crucial for supporting various sectors:
- Improved transportation networks to facilitate trade.
- Investment in electricity generation to ensure reliable power for industries.
- Development of industrial parks to attract foreign investment.
Impact on Employment and Economic Stability
The expansion of the Sentuo Oil Refinery is expected to create numerous employment opportunities, both directly through the refinery's operations and indirectly through ancillary industries. This initiative is poised to stabilize and invigorate the local economy, contributing to overall national economic growth.
Job Creation Opportunities
As the refinery ramps up operations, the following job categories are anticipated to see significant growth:
- Technical and engineering positions within the refinery.
- Logistics and supply chain management roles.
- Support roles in administrative and maintenance sectors.
